  Women's self defense. How and why? The demonstrations of “Ni una menos”
 against sexist and masculine violence in Latinamerica motivated us to 
self organize in “Defensorías de género”, in order to immediately finish
 the murders of women* and to encourage actions of self defense. We are 
still distant from “Ni una menos”; in fact, every day more women* are 
killed. The governments and the justice don't react. After the legal 
measures taken in cases of “domestic” or institutional violence, we see 
that the goals of the justice are very different from ours. That 
encourages us to organize ourselves in self defense and direct action with the victims, independently from governments and political parties.
 We would like to establish the connections between our struggle and the
 struggles of the kurdish comrades with the film “Pañuelos para la 
historia” (2015, Nicolas Valentini and Alejandro Haddad).
